Does rameau (arm autobuilder) use outdated mirror, or does not source build depends on all autobuilders work as expected.
Solfege depends on python-gnome, and python-gnome depends on python-gdk-imlib, but the build log say: Checking for source dependency conflicts... /usr/bin/sudo /usr/bin/apt-get $CHROOT_OPTIONS -q -y install swig gettext python2.1-dev m4 libgnome-dev texinfo python-gnome Reading Package Lists... Building Dependency Tree... Some packages could not be installed. This may mean that you have requested an impossible situation or if you are using the unstable distribution that some required packages have not yet been created or been moved out of Incoming. The following information may help to resolve the situation: Sorry, but the following packages have unmet dependencies: python-gnome: Depends: python-gdk-imlib (>= 0.6.8-17) but it is not going to be installed E: Sorry, broken packages Other archs are ok. python-gdk-imlib 0.6.8-17 for arm is available on ftp-master (the file is dated feb 7).
